Don't give a warning when deleting accounts.

Don't give a warning when deleting accounts. The reason is because in real life, you don't get confirmation screens, and it could help kids learn actions are permanent in a safe area.

Don't give a warning when deleting accounts.

assuming this is not a joke, heck no!! that is not how you teach kids to be careful. what if their account was accessed by a third party? every website i've ever been on has at least one warning and extensive confirmation, including passkeys, emails, and a countdown, for these exact reasons.
